Infrastructure: There are a total of 5 departments in our university, like dairy chemistry, dairy engineering, dairy business management, dairy microbiology and dairy technology. All departments have their well-established labs, and there is no issue with Wi-Fi. Classrooms are well-decorated. There is a library, and there is a huge amount of collection of books. There is a well-decorated hostel, canteen, gym and various kinds of sports and games facilities. The quality of food is very good in our mess.
Faculty: Our teachers are very helpful, well-qualified and also knowledgeable. Their teaching quality is also good. This course curriculum is relevant, and it makes students industry-ready. They provide a program, and through this program, students get well aware of the industries. Even in the 7th semester, students get a chance to go outside of West Bengal, and they spent 5.5 months to get knowledge about the industries and their works. It is a good initiative from our university. Our faculty members intrude teachers and professors, and they guide students very well. Their teaching experience is also very good.
